Therefore, the focus shifts from indicator to landscape unit (watershed in this case). Statistics are computed on the set of rank values for each landscape unit (watershed). Statistics needed for the present operation are minimum rank, maximum rank, and median rank. These become three derived observational variables for each landscape unit (watershed). Managers may also be interested in the comparative differences between perspectives provided by rank summary statistics such as median rank, mean rank, and midrange of ranks. The rank range approach can also provide an interesting alternative for conducting such comparative analysis. The statistics of interest can be treated as second-order multiple indicators for the units instead of using the indicator data from which the statistics were derived. Poset Cl level and rank range analyses are then conducted in a parallel manner to the procedures described above. It has been reported that consensus scoring is generally preferable to the use of a single scoring function [92]. Furthermore, the median rank is more suitable than the average rank in consensus scoring because the former is less sensitive to outliers [93]. [Pg.475]

The rank is indicating the failure probability in percent associated to each result, i.e., the frequency. Since the entire population is never tested, we can only estimate the rank of the sample population. In this respect, several options are available. One of the most common estimate is the median rank, i.e., that rank that is as likely to err on the high side, with respect to the median value, as on the low side.
